Our Apprenticeship Scheme

A Softcat Apprenticeship is a great first step for ambitious school and college leavers ready to start their career. You'll earn while you learn, gaining a recognised qualification alongside hands‑on experience in a supportive, structured environment. Our award‑winning programme builds the skills and confidence you need to succeed, with 80% of your time spent on the job and 20% dedicated to off‑the‑job training, supported by one of our trusted training providers.

Sales Apprenticeship

If you're looking to make the most of your ambition and personality, a sales career at Softcat could be the perfect fit. Our Sales team is over 1,000 people strong across the UK and Ireland and continues to grow as we expand into new markets. Our Sales Apprenticeship Programme is designed to give you the skills, confidence and support needed to succeed, helping you progress towards your qualification and develop into a successful sales executive. Roles are available across Corporate Sales, Public Sector Sales and Specialist/Solutions Sales.

As a Sales Apprentice, you'll be responsible for:

  • Growing customer relationships, and expanding Softcat's portfolio with these customers
  • Working towards your KPI's through developing industry understanding, building relationships and networking
  • Providing effective support to your customers technology strategy, implementation, and future requirements
  • Collaborating with your sales team, cross-functional teams, and external partners to help develop a rich customer experience

Entry Requirements

  • A minimum of GCSE English & Maths (Level 4/Grade C and above) - England candidates only
  • No previous qualifications of level 4 and above in IT related subjects (i.e. Degree/Masters/HNC Level in IT)
  • No previous qualifications (awarded) in any degree/masters/level 4 (England) /HNC and above or equivalent in any discipline
  • You must possess a current valid Right to Work in the UK

How does our apprenticeship recruitment process work?

Our process has four stages: Application > One-Way Video Interview > Virtual Assessment Centre > Final Stage Panel Interview (may differ dependant on role). Initially, you'll be assessed for our Sales area, focusing on your fit with Softcat, interest in the area, and transferable skills. At the Assessment Centre (from May 2026), we'll share the available apprenticeship teams. You'll be able to indicate a first choice, or we'll align you to where you're likely to make the greatest impact. Your final interview will then be for that specific role.
